The U.S. is sending warships to deter Israel’s adversaries from joining the fight. Even without U.S. naval vessels standing by, Israel has one of the world’s most sophisticated militaries, thanks in part to billions of dollars in U.S. weapons.
The U.S. is committed to maintaining Israel’s military edge over its neighbors and regularly approves multibillion-dollar sales of arms to Israel, including some of its most advanced weapons.Israel was the first foreign state to fly the advanced F-35 Joint Strike Fighter and has taken delivery of at least 36. Israel makes its own add-ons, including helmets, wings and cockpit software, according to the Congressional Research Service.
The U.S. military has moved to the Eastern Mediterranean the aircraft carrier USS Gerald R. Ford and accompanying ships carrying guided missiles, jet fighters, roughly 5,000 servicemen and women and an array of other military capabilities.The USS Gerald R. Ford, commissioned in 2017, was the first new aircraft carrier designed in more than 40 years. Among other innovations, its electromagnetic plane-catapults replace earlier, steam-powered versions.
